About Pièce de Pincevent
Converted from gravel extraction, Pièce de Pincevent is a small public gravel pit in Seine-et-Marne, Île-de-France, covering 15 hectares of productive coarse fishing water. Pièce de Pincevent holds Carp, Pike, Perch and Tench, and has built a reputation on the French carp fishing circuit.
Pièce de Pincevent operates as a day-only venue — worth noting for anglers planning longer trips. Regarding boats: Bank fishing only. Anglers are permitted to bivvy overnight in line with French public water regulations.
Pièce de Pincevent lies 185 miles from Calais — a comfortable day's drive for visiting anglers heading into Île-de-France, the greater Paris region, with a surprising number of quality public fishing venues.

2nd Category water. Carp/coarse: open all year. Pike: 25 Apr 2026–31 Jan 2027 (closed Feb–Apr). Zander/Perch/Catfish: all year. Pike season as above.
Always verify current rules with the local AAPPMA (FDPPMA 77 / Fédération Pêche Seine-et-Marne) before fishing. French fishing regulations can change seasonally.
